The Kingdom of Valla: a recipe for War. (Massive Revelations Spoilers)


The creation of the Kingdom of Valla after the defeat of the Mad Dragon Anankos, is traditionally considered a gift both form Nohrian King Xander and Hoshidian King Ryoma for their adoptive Sister Corrin and the displaced survivors of the Ancient Kingdom of Valla, a new beginning for an era of peace in the continent of Fateslandia. I completely disagree with this idealistic interpretation of history, At least in My opinion, Valla was created as a buffer state to avoid or at least postpone further conflicts between the Light and Dark kingdoms.Perhaps it escaped the foresight of both kings that This act would alter the geopolitics of the continent and it will become the Causus belli of another conflict whether in this or the next century.Nohorian Problems, Hoshidian resentment.King Garon’s reign is a dark period in the history of Nohr, during those times there was a wide spread famine all over the nation, it’s a common explanation of the Nohrian expansionist policies during this era, and it lead to the brief Nohrian-Hoshidian war.To put it bluntly, King Xander made a disservice to his subjects when he agreed to install his sister as the Queen of Valla, and most importantly to Nohr, He gave away land, that was or could be used to feed his subjects or in general to achieve the goal that became the motto of his reign for the glory of Nohr. While His reforms changed the life of the inhabitants of his kingdom for the better, many people have argued that the lost lands could have been used for the benefit of the nation.On the other Hand, we must consider the situation of the beautiful and plentiful Hoshido, the feudal state of the Light kingdom does not need those lands for neither its survival or prosperity, the cession was criticized because it was an affront to the pride of both the nobility and the peasants.The relationship between both cultures has always been tense, however there were two peaks in tension, one of those that resulted in the previously mentioned war. The first was the assassination of King Summeragi at the Nohrian port of Cheve along with the kidnapping of Princess Corrin, the second one was the attack at the Hoshidian capital along with the death of Regent Queen Mikoto, a false flag operation orchestrated by Anankos, but as expected by the Mad God, it was blamed on the neighboring country. These grievances were not resolved by the Peace Accords of Valla and many Hoshidians still condemn that even though Their nation was a victim of War of aggression by Puppet King Garon, they did lose territory and there were no known reparations for the conflict.The mutual distrust among them has transcended in Valla only the kindness of Queen Corrin and her husband Prince consort Silas somehow have maintained the peace between the antagonistic Hoshidians and Nohrians that inhabit the New Kingdom and now are called Vallites. As a side note, while There were some surviving people from the Anankos controlled land, their numbers are few and They are massively outnumbered by the new subjects. Most of those people died and became mindless slaves like the late Queen of Valla and Queen consort of Nohr, Arete.A succession crisis in the horizon.Queen Arete became a widow when Anankos murdered his last friend, the King of Valla. In this moment their Issue, princess Azura was entitled to become the next ruling monarch of said nation, unfortunately the rise of the Silent Dragon forced to become exiled, her story is well known and its written in another sources. After the defeat of the last First Dragon, Azura chose to abdicate the throne in favor of her cousin, the daughter of her aunt Mikoto, Princess Corrin, who became the rulling Queen.Azura returned to Nohr and surprisingly became the wife of King Xander, from this matrimony two Sons were born, the Crown Prince Siegbert and Prince Shigure; Queen Corrin and Silas have also two children, The Royal Princess Sophie and Prince Kana.The succession line if we ignore the possible claim to the throne from the Arete’s line, follows as Sophie as the heir with Kana at the second place. Some people might argue that Siegbert is the true heir of the crown of both Kingdom, since He is the son of the legitimate princess of the ancient kingdom, with Shigure as his successor, at least until the Nohrian crown prince marries and has his own family and heirs.As if the situation was not complicated enough, Court gossip indicates that both Sophie and Siegbert have been quite amicable around each other and the betrothal of Prince Shigure and the daughter of Hoshidian Princess Hinoka, Caeldori.A possible marriage between Siegbert and Sophie will unify both claims, and it has been well received in Nohr, since their descendants will inherit both Kingdoms, The Hoshidian court on the other side definitely has its suspicions and does not like at all the idea of a possible Nohr-Valla Union. Shigure’s union with a minor princess form Hoshido has little impact in the geopolitics of Fateslandia, although it creates a cadet branch form the Arete’s dynasty that could also claim the Vallite Crown. Also, Sophies little brother, Prince Kana, has a claim in case his sister's line dies.Many people probably consider that I am crazy for suggesting a war among Shiro, Siegbert and Shigure and Sophie, it is a well-established fact that they have a close relationship as friends and former comrades in arms, I agree with the objections, I do not predict a war during our lifetimes, at least with these Casus belli, Yet I consider that there are more than enough political tensions among the three major nations in the continent to have a War for Vallite Throne in the next generation.The Nohrians will support the Son or daughter of Sophie, The Hoshidians are not likely to tolerate the shift in the Balance of Power and probably will support Prince Kana’s family claim or Shigure´s issues claim.Alternate scenariosOnly as theoretical analysis I decided to consider some alternate cases that do not eliminate the grievances in Nohr or Hoshido but They alter the dynamics in the Vallite succession.It could be exactly the same if Sophie would Marry Hoshidian Crown Prince Shiro, only the roles would be inverted, Nohrians would likely support an alternative claim to avoid a larger and stronger HoshidoAs long as the main lines of succession to the throne of the three nations are free from the possibility of a direct takeover from another Kingdom, Peace is possible, for example if Queen Azura had married another man instead of King Xander, while her descendants would have a claim to the Vallite throne, it’s highly improbable that they could obtain enough support to actually try to take the power from Corrin’s dynasty.
